Low-order adaptive deformable mirror

Appl Opt. 1998 Jul 20;37(21):4663-8. doi: 10.1364/ao.37.004663.

Abstract

We report the main parameters of a nine-electrode bimorph piezoelectric adaptive mirror designed to correct low-order aberrations. We describe measurements of the control coefficients for defocus, astigmatism, pure coma, and spherical aberration of this mirror and the temperature stability of its profile. The performance of a simple adaptive optical system for imaging through laboratory-generated turbulence is investigated. This low-order device is suitable for small (<1-m-diameter) telescopes and for nonastronomical applications of adaptive optics.
